Разбиение базы
Разбиение базы
Подскажите пожалуйста, можно ли разбить базу FB1.5 на 2 отдельных дисковых массива (зеркала), если можно, то целесообразно ли это вообще с точки зрения производительности?
Т. е. если я правильно понимаю, то с точки зрения производительности лучше будет использовать один файл БД на RAID 0+1 нежели на 2 файла на отдельнах массивах? В таком случае, что плохого Вы можете сказать о такой конфигурации дисковой системмы:
RAID1 - linux+swap+temp (2 диска)
RAID0+1 - db (4 диска)
Всего 6 SAS SFF 15K дисков.
Спасибо.
RAID1 - linux+swap+temp (2 диска)
RAID0+1 - db (4 диска)
Всего 6 SAS SFF 15K дисков.
Спасибо.
для начала надо выяснить, что такое многофайловая БД. Так вот, это обычная БД, которая сначала наливается в один файл, а потом продолжается во втором. Как и что попало в первый и второй (и т.д.) файлы - науке неизвестно, т.е. происходит по факту добавления, обновления или удаления данных. И управлять размещением данных в многофайловой БД невозможно.Т. е. если я правильно понимаю, то с точки зрения производительности лучше будет использовать один файл БД на RAID 0+1 нежели на 2 файла на отдельнах массивах?
Отсюда мы видим, что идея про файлы на разных дисках лишена смысла.
ничего. raid 10 - нормально, только все зависит от драйверов для контроллера, и конфигурации контроллера. А также от времени rebuild time если вдруг один из дисков поломается. Ну и, это не отменяет бэкапы. о страшилках можно почитать тут:В таком случае, что плохого Вы можете сказать о такой конфигурации
www.ibase.ru/devinfo/sys_failure.htm
про raid тут на форуме есть целый раздел
http://forum.ibase.ru/phpBB2/viewtopic.php?t=232